The Stone
Robert DeNiro, Edward Norton, Milla Jovovich & Frances Conroy.
A DeNiro movie release used to be an event but that ceased some time around 1997. How a movie with this ensemble cast went completely under the radar says a lot about some of the out right bad movie scripts DeNiro has taken aver the last decade. At any rate, this is a good drama. Four people living four different lies. DeNiro is in classic form. Norton is good. Jovovich, all she has to do is be eye candy, right? Her seductress role is actually pretty well played out. Conroy's role is minimal, but that is her role in the sham of a marriage she has with DeNiro's lead character so it fits. Movie moves rather slowly but has its moments, raises enough questions about the human condition, threw a couple surprises in at the end, and then concluded it all nicely enough. 8/10
